Overview

A pivotal team member involved in the day-to-day Master Control Room (MCR) operation, responsible for all MCR functions including satellite downlinking, management of IP contribution circuits and preparing contribution feed line-ups for TX, Production and Digital.

Responsibilities

Line up of incoming video, audio and communication circuits from both the client and third-party broadcast production facilities

Packaging production resources together for ease of use across the company (video, audio, multi-language commentary, IFB, 4-wires, reverse video feeds)

Satellite downlinking including dish positioning and decoding

Management of incoming audio circuits and commentary facilities to ensure commentators are assigned to the correct feeds for transmission or production

Routing and switching of feeds, based on the internal booking systems to Production Control Rooms, Multi-Function Rooms, Voice Over Booths and Live Transmission Suites

Critical assessment of video and audio contribution feeds

Proactive monitoring of incoming feeds with rapid action to restore service using pre-defined emergency procedures

Management of IP contribution circuits, including WAN and LAN

Requirements

  • Operational knowledge of MCR technology and workflows including video and audio routing (traditional SDI and IP)
  • Fundamental understanding of IT networking infrastructure
  • Experience with Broadcast Control Systems, ideally BNCS (using Packaging and direct routing) and Nevion Video IPath
  • Experience with a wide range of video standards including HD.
  • Understanding of video and audio timing.
  • Detailed operational knowledge of tools used to diagnose issues with video and audio feeds, including waveform monitors and audio monitoring units.
  • Operational knowledge of professional satellite contribution equipment including dish position controllers, spectrum analysers, transport stream analysers, receivers and decoders.
  • Familiarity of a wide range of contribution standards
